HTML content can be minified and compressed by a website’s server. The most efficient way is to compress content using GZIP which reduces data amount travelling through the network between server and browser. This page needs HTML code to be minified as it can gain 4.1 kB, which is 18% of the original size. It is highly recommended that content of this web page should be compressed using GZIP, as it can save up to 16.9 kB or 77% of the original size.

Image size optimization can help to speed up a website loading time. The chart above shows the difference between the size before and after optimization. Obviously, Gakko Shuhen needs image optimization as it can save up to 313.9 kB or 46% of the original volume. The most popular and efficient tools for JPEG and PNG image optimization are Jpegoptim and PNG Crush.
